Wayne Davis is an honorary member of our association. Wayne has been volunteering his time at our monthly work parties since 1991. Wayne keeps himself busy cleaning the tent cabins, fire pit, BBQ’s, waterfall, and the road in and all around the campgrounds on a monthly basis. Sometimes I think he walks all the way down to Deerpath Rd. cleaning rocks and debris off our road. He used our backpack gasoline powered leaf blower one time, and decided that he needed an improved backpack leaf blower. Wayne went out and purchased a new one on his own. He maintains it himself and provides all the necessary gas and oil to keep it running. Wayne also brings his own weed eater to keep the maintenance free of weeds.

When our road closed a few years ago due to the slide, Wayne was there with us every weekend. Since all the drills were being used by other members, Wayne went out to Home Depot and purchased (on his own again) the biggest Hilti hammer drill Home Depot carried, along with several big drill bits. When we did not have enough extension cords and power to run all the drills we had, Wayne brought up his own generator and drilled away on several of the large rocks. I have personally known Wayne since 1964. Wayne has proven himself a valuable asset to our organization, and presented with our citizen of the year award for 2009.

John Tomasetti is and has been an honorary member of our association since 2000. John not only volunteers his time at our monthly work parties and board meetings, but he also spends a considerable amount of time scouring the Internet to see what he can find in the way of freebies that can be used up at our property. A few of the items John has located include a pallet of concrete bags, rolls of electrical wire, and a dozen paper towel dispensers that he found at SF University. John not only located these items, he also picks them up and delivers them to our property in between work party days.

John is an all around handyman up at the property doing carpentry work, electrical work, and welding. John also helps by maintaining our shooting range in between work parties, doing clean up, replacing cables as necessary, and welding targets for others to use. John has proven himself a valuable asset to our organization.
